Not a restaurant: DeLaurenti’s.

This is one of those places you must visit…if you like Italian food..and even if you don’t…just to see the place. They have aisles and aisles of…olives, pickles, pasta, pasta sauce, mustards, pickled fish, etc. You name it, they have it in spades. And did I mention chocolate? They have that it more forms and origins than you have likely ever seen before.

Service is excellent.

Visit website